Introduction

When it comes to car electrical appliances, understanding the role of a wiring harness socket is essential. A wiring harness socket serves as a connector that allows various electrical wires to communicate with each other effectively. This component is vital for ensuring that different parts of the vehicle, such as lights, sensors, and other electrical appliances, function seamlessly.

Here are some key aspects of wiring harness sockets in car electrical systems:
  • Functionality: Wiring harness sockets facilitate the connection of multiple wires, ensuring that power and signals are transmitted efficiently throughout the vehicle.
  • Durability: These sockets are designed to withstand harsh automotive environments, including temperature fluctuations, vibrations, and exposure to moisture.
  • Compatibility: It's crucial to select the right wiring harness socket that matches your vehicle's specifications to avoid compatibility issues.
  • Installation: Proper installation of wiring harness sockets is essential for optimal performance. Ensure that connections are secure to prevent electrical failures.

FAQs

To choose the best wiring harness socket, consider the compatibility with your vehicle's make and model, the material quality for durability, and the specific electrical requirements of your car's appliances.

Look for features such as weather resistance, secure locking mechanisms, and compatibility with existing wiring to ensure reliable connections.

Common mistakes include choosing sockets that are not compatible with their vehicle, overlooking the quality of materials, and not considering the specific electrical load requirements.

To install a wiring harness socket, ensure that the power is off, connect the wires securely according to the wiring diagram, and test the connections for functionality before finalizing the installation.

If your wiring harness socket is damaged, it's essential to replace it immediately to prevent electrical issues. Consult a professional or refer to your vehicle's manual for the correct replacement procedure.
